The mint's direct ship program for the small dollars has been pretty weak recently, they were down to 3 different coins.
I checked again today and they seem to have restocked. Currently there are: 2011 Native American 2001 Sacagawea John Adams George Washington Franklin Pierce James Madison
If anyone orders some, let us know what mint marks you get.

Quote: I don't know why they keep restocking this with the first 4 - 8 presidents. I see they do have Pierce this time, but I don't see why they don't put the previous year out there. I know there are boxes of them all just sitting in storage.
They made a boatload of the first 4 presidents. Washington had a run of 340 million so you will see those for a long, long time. For a little while in January they had all of last years coins on direct ship, most only lasted a couple of weeks. I'd guess that although they have lots of the coins, they probably aren't rolled. Quote: Are the coins being shipped uncirculated? Yes, you pick the coin, they send you 10 rolls of the same coin, all uncirculated, but they are often heavily bag marked. The rolls have the president's name printed on the wrapper, just like the ones you get from the bank. (the 2001 Sac's come in yellow and blue wrappers). No indication of the mint mark until you open the roll and look, every order I have received has been the same mint mark for the whole order.
